How can I know whether the Xiaomi Redmi 5 Plus (Redmi Note 5) is able to use 4G or not?

It’s not rocket science to figure out whether your phone is 4G capable, but it’s still necessary to know how to do it. Because you don’t want to be left over with a device lacking an essential technology nowadays.

You can check the information directly by googling the phone name or model number, and checking on the official website of the manufacturer or any other reliable website. If you are a classic person, you can check the manual or the phone package.

Another easy way is checking the indication bar while the mobile data is on, if the Xiaomi Redmi 5 Plus (Redmi Note 5) 4G data is on use, then you will notice a 4G or LTE sign there. If it’s not mentioned then you have to consider another method.

Another way is to check the settings: Go to your settings and search for network mode, usually as follows: Settings > Cellular (or Mobile Data) > Cellular Data Options (or Mobile Data Options). If your phone supports 4G you will find 4G option or LTE. If you don’t see either of them, then your smartphone isn’t 4G capable.

How to switch to 4G on Xiaomi Redmi 5 Plus (Redmi Note 5)?

If you need to enable your Xiaomi Redmi 5 Plus (Redmi Note 5) 4G network, then follow the instructions (it might change slightly from the settings on your own device):

1- From Home screen, choose Apps.
2- From the Apps tab, select Settings.
3- Tap SIM cards & Mobile Networks.
4- Select the sim card you want to manage (the one used for data if your device is dual sim).
5- Select Preferred network type.
6- Select 4G or LTE.

Note: If you prefer to turn off 4G then choose an inferior network type (such as 3G) or tap Only 5G if it’s possible.

Introduction to 4G technology on Xiaomi Redmi 5 Plus (Redmi Note 5)

4G is the fourth generation of wireless technologies, it comes just after 3G and before 5G. Although 5G is the highest technology available in the market, 4G is still the fastest most diffused technology.

4G has fast uploading and downloading speeds, exceeding the previous 3G standards, and it also comes decreased latency, allowing users to try much more things using their mobiles, things such as live conferencing.

To be more accurate, 4G is a term named by the International Telecommunication Union (ITU), and it is also a commercial word used by telecommunications companies to exhibit a set of protocols used in their networks.

One of the most famous protocols is LTE and LTE-Advanced, So for Xiaomi Redmi 5 Plus (Redmi Note 5) 4G to be useful, it should be suitable with the protocols used by the local wireless carriers.

What are the advantages of 4G on Xiaomi Redmi 5 Plus (Redmi Note 5)?

4G outruns the old generation in terms of speed and latency. It grants 10 times better downloading and uploading internet speeds. The average 3G speed is around 5 Mbit/s, and the average 4G speed is about 50 Mbit/s.

In terms of latency, 3G has a 100 ms latency, while 4G has half of that, meaning 50 ms, which is better since latency is a time delay between the sender and the receiver. Although the difference is only 0.05 seconds, it translates to an enormous advantage in live interactions, such as gaming experiences and live broadcasting.

VoLTE is a protocol that gave 4G a boost. It permits users to have better voice calls and surf the internet while speaking on mobile. These advantages make Xiaomi Redmi 5 Plus (Redmi Note 5) 4G technology a great tool in your hand.

What are 4G bands? and which bands are available in your Xiaomi Redmi 5 Plus (Redmi Note 5)?

A 4G band is an interval of frequencies used by mobile network operators. Why this matters to you? It matters since each phone carrier uses special bands according to the area. And not all mobiles support all 4G bands, so you should ensure that your Xiaomi Redmi 5 Plus (Redmi Note 5) supports the bands offered in your area.

It’s hard to regularize the bands on a global scale, because each government uses different bands for different radio transactions aside from 4g (such as aeronautics and radio broadcasts). Despite this, the ITU divided the world into 3 regions and bands for each region.

The Xiaomi Redmi 5 Plus (Redmi Note 5) 4G supported bands are:
1, 3, 4, 5, 7, 8, 20, 38, 40 – Global;1, 3, 5, 40, 41 – India;1, 3, 5, 7, 8, 34, 38, 39, 40, 41 – China;.
